Fig. 2: Expression levels of RAGE and related inflammation signals in GO-AGE- and UVB-treated HaCaT human keratinocytes either treated with ULE or FLE.

From: Biotransformation by beta glucosidase enhances anti inflammatory metabolites in licorice using untargeted metabolomics

Fig. 2

A RAGE; (B) COX-2; (C) IL-1β; (D) MAPKs pathway proteins (p38, ERK, and JNK); (E) NF-κB and IκB-α protein levels. #p < 0.05, ##p < 0.01, and ###p < 0.001 vs. Control (untreated) group; *p < 0.05, **p < 0.01, and ***p < 0.001 vs. GO-AGEs/UVB-treated group. Results are expressed as the mean ± SEM (n = 3).
